Turbonilla funiculata de Folin, 1868, west of Rosh HaNikra Islands, Israel, HELM project (sample S52_2F): front (A, B) and back (C, D) views, detail of the sculpture on the base (E), aperture (F), detail of the sculpture on the back of the third whorl (G), apical (H) and side (I) views of the protoconch. Scale bars: 0.5 mm (A–D); 0.1 mm (E, H, I); 0.2 mm (F, G).
